摘要
FRP加固修复混凝土用粘结材料包括底层涂料、整平腻子和浸渍树脂。浸渍树脂要求韧性好、对纤维片浸润性好。本实验中介绍了自制的增韧剂改性环氧树脂后粘结强度的变化 ,并通过电镜观察发现分相颗粒的平均粒径的大小直接对应于增韧后粘结强度的大小 ,分相颗粒大则粘结强度低。
The adhesive used for strengthening concrete structure with FRP includes primer,putty and impregnated resin.The impregnated resin should be of high toughness and well permeant to glass fiber.The paper explains how post adhesion strength of self made toughner modified epoxy resin varied and observation of SEM found the average size of split phase particles was corresponding directly to their adhesion strength after toughening.The larger the split phase particle the lower the adhesion strength.Some initial exploratory work has been conducted on ageing property of impregnated resin.
